Race Results – 2011 David Jones Cup

Foreteller has surged down the outside of the final straight to win the Group 3 David Jones Cup at Caulfield Racecourse today October 15, 2011. The four-year-old gelding won the race ahead of Extra Zero and Midnight Martini. Foreteller, who was paying odds of $10 to win the 2011 David…

David Jones Cup

The David Jones Cup is a Group 3 race run over 2000 metres, held under open handicap conditions. It is held in October each year at Caulfield Racecourse with prize money of $125,000. The 2010 David Jones Cup will be run on Saturday October 16.

David Jones Cup Field

The David Jones Cup field generally consists of runners trying to make a transition from shorter distances to the longer distances of races later in the season. Baughurst, who won in 2008 and 2009, went on to get second place in the 2008 Group 2 Moonee Valley Cup and third place in the 2008 Group 3 Queen Elizabeth Stakes. Also, 2009 second place getter Shocking went on to win the Melbourne Cup and 2006 winner Maybe Better won the Group 3 Saab Quality before placing third in the Melbourne Cup of the same year.

As you can see, the David Jones Cup field can consist of real contenders. You just need to keep in mind that many of the horses have had little experience at this distance. David Jones Cup Winners

Below is a list of the recent David Jones Cup winners. As this is an open race, runners from previous years are likely to return. If you see a previous winner in the odds at a site like SportsBet, take a look at their current form and consider an each-way or win bet on them.

Year Winner Second Third Time
2011 Foreteller Extra Zero Midnight Martini 2:03.0
2010 Ginga Dude Purple Dram Pedlar 2:06.6
2009 Baughurst Shocking Pacino 2:03.6
2008 Baughurst Pacino Annenkov 2:02.0
2007 Fire In The Night Molotov Pachino 2:02.4
2006 Maybe Better King Of Ashford Temple Hills 2:01.2
2005 Activation Studebaker Uprize 2:00.6
2004 Reclaim Pretorius Star Of Grechen 2:05.7
2003 Frightening Crawl Adolescence 2:03.5
2002 Mr Lofty Little Miss Quick Society Beau 2:02.0
2001 Citras Prince Indian Ridge Tempest Morn 2:04.1
2000 Typhoon Avilde Slavonic 2:00.9
1999 Oliver Twist Make A Scene Nahayan 2:03.5
